I just set up my instance and noticed that posts on my Instance dont have the same upvote and comment counts? What couses this and how can I solve it?
Example: https://lemmy.ohaa.xyz/post/151 - 26 Upvotes and 12 Comments
https://lemmy.ml/post/3331957 - 611 Upvotes and 54 Comments

Basically your instance will start logging the numbers from the first person on your instance interacts with community AND will only log local subscriptions and votes. Obviously a bigger instance is likely to have someone connect before you more than a smaller one. It's funny because I will create a post from my instance and think it flopped, only to check it from another instance and it did numbers.
